Abstract
Provided are a conductive polymer-containing dispersion for obtaining a solid electrolytic capacitor with low equivalent series resistance (ESR) while maintaining the capacitance, a method for producing same, and a solid electrolytic capacitor having low ESR while maintaining the capacitance. A conductive polymer-containing dispersion comprising a conjugated conductive polymer (A), a polyanion (B), an additive (C), and a dispersion medium (D), wherein a hydrogen bond term δHof the additive (C) as a Hansen solubility parameter is 5.0 to 20.0 MPa.
